J. Vogelsang is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Electrochemistry and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. According to data from OpenAlex, J. Vogelsang has authored 19 papers receiving a total of 386 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 14 papers in Materials Chemistry, 9 papers in Electrochemistry and 4 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. Recurrent topics in J. Vogelsang’s work include Corrosion Behavior and Inhibition (13 papers), Electrochemical Analysis and Applications (9 papers) and Concrete Corrosion and Durability (4 papers). J. Vogelsang is often cited by papers focused on Corrosion Behavior and Inhibition (13 papers), Electrochemical Analysis and Applications (9 papers) and Concrete Corrosion and Durability (4 papers). J. Vogelsang collaborates with scholars based in Germany and Italy. J. Vogelsang's co-authors include L. Fedrizzi, W. Strunz, Manfred Hauser, F. Deflorian, Ludwig Gruber, Rainer Schmidt, C. A. Schiller, R. E. Lobnig, Martin Schlummer and Gerd Wolz and has published in prestigious journals such as The Journal of Physical Chemistry, Electrochimica Acta and Progress in Organic Coatings.
